The F-150 Lightning is a fully electric pickup offering a range of 370-515 km depending on the model. The base Pro model is a commercial variant aimed at businesses, while the XLT, LARIAT and Platinum are all available to consumers. Maximum towing capacity is rated at 10,000 pounds. A highlight of the F-150 lightning is two-way charging capability, meaning the truck can be used to power or charge another EV, various appliances or even a home.
